Game of Thrones Season 2
Overview
Game of Thrones is a 2011 fantasy drama television series created by David Benioff and D.B. Weiss for HBO. The second season continues the story of the War of the Five Kings. The five kings are: Joffrey Baratheon (Jack Gleeson), the cruel, illegitimate king in King's Landing; Stannis Baratheon (Stephen Dillane), Robert's younger brother, who believes he is the rightful king; Renly Baratheon (Gethin Anthony), Robert's youngest brother; Robb Stark (Richard Madden), Ned's eldest son, who is declared King in the North; and Balon Greyjoy (Patrick Malahide), the ruler of the Iron Islands, who declares independence. The season also follows Daenerys Targaryen (Emilia Clarke), the exiled daughter of the deposed king, as she tries to build an army.
